siliconindia | | January 20179such as websites powered through con-tent management system, digital asset management and mobile application backend will be hosted on public cloud. The MU digital platform is a good ex-ample of cloud and DevOps working together to increase the enterprise out-reach. Cloud is known for its flexibility, agility, simplicity, and cost saving. It's definitely more popular than DevOps.DevOps combines agile operations and establishes greater level of col-laboration between development and operations staff. Deploying DevOps in cloud, thus, has several advantages. To-gether cloud and DevOps can improve collaboration. When inserted in cloud, DevOps enables strengthened collabo-ration across business functions, auto-mation, and version control. While it's a transformational match, the advan-tages of DevOps in the cloud are yet to be tapped by most organizations seek-ing for digital transformation. Yet, the future will see the increased usage of DevOps tools with the cloud to achieve digital transformations. One is Reason for Another's Accelerated SuccessCloud computing is essential to suc-ceed with DevOps. Within the cloud, DevOps delivers transparent and stan-dardized access to resources with ap-plication programming interfaces that allows essential communication be-tween applications and back-end ser-vices. In order to achieve the demand-ing delivery requirements, deployment process from development to produc-tion has to be automated and the virtual platforms should be flexible and fluid. Interestingly, Cloud providers are hap-pily getting in to the area of supporting their customers' DevOps needs. They provide a set of Platform as a Service (PaaS) tools that are attuned to their en-vironments. Cloud platform providers consolidate and integrate automation and management into the cloud envi-ronment so that IT organizations can achieve better automation in the same cloud. It would, thus, not be wrong to say that PaaS solutions are going to become the next generation of DevOps tools. Native cloud solutions are being designed and utilized to solve the rap-id deployment related issues. Thus, the evolution of cloud in the new direction of DevOps is inevitable. Google Cloud Platform and Amazon Web Services' Cloud Formation is a couple of such examples of cloud platforms that ca-ter to DevOps's needs. In the coming years, the industry will see the cloud native absorption of different automa-tion features for DevOps' needs. Yet, enterprises need to understand the right way of combining cloud and DevOps. For example, parts of the overall devel-opment process should be automated. As DevOps process can exist in a hy-brid cloud, it needs to support multiple cloud providers. Most importantly, it needs the right talent and needs the re-sources to be trained accordingly. Sim-plify roles. For example, encourage resources to master in the combined skills of development and operations. The success lies as much in the tech-nologies as in the talent.One Brings `Harmony' in Another's WorldThere's a connection between DevOps and the cloud deployment. There is a greater acceptance of the fact that DevOps can help significantly with the effective and essential roll out of cloud. DevOps brings harmony in a cloud world. In terms of creating value for the 21st Century Enterprise, both DevOp as well as Cloud aim to achieve flexibility and automation across organizations. Most importantly, together they bring various functions of businesses togeth-er. In addition, DevOps helps organiza-tions move towards automation swiftly, it's a precursor for cloud deployment. However, DevOps comes with its own challenges. For professional develop-ers, the operations skills and discipline are not easy to adopt. As the 21st Centu-ry Enterprises believe that siloed orga-nizations need to break down, develop-ers, operations personnel and end-users are required to get together to make it a success. Industry experts, thus, believe that for DevOps professionals, it's im-portant to master the communications skills rather than just knowing the de-velopment and operations work.A Couple That Has a Win-Win FutureA DevOps strategy can be more pow-erful and successful in the cloud envi-ronment. Together, cloud and DevOps have shifted the IT thoughts and focus from `outage-related' discussions to the discussions related to `swift deploy-ment' and `additional functionality'. Together, they both help organizations achieve flexibility and automation. While DevOps and cloud are known for their independent identities, they bring value to other's existence. Hence, they must be leveraged together for a win-win future. Kalyan Kumar
<
Page 8 |
Page 10 >